首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从今天开始,用对 Android 新老 Camera APIs

米4 后置摄像头不同曝光补偿值下拍摄照片 在同样光照条件下,使用相机拍照时曝光值可以经由快门速度光圈大小控制。...)前置摄像头。...,因为后置摄像头以及较新手机配置一般会更好,它们对 ISO 调整硬件支持也理应更好,就无需完全依赖曝光时间了。...发现 Pixel XL 前置后置摄像头支持 ISO 范围是不同前置为 50~6000,后置是 50~12800,这也不难理解,前后置摄像头使用毕竟是不同硬件。...比较效果可以看到: 软件处理基本上是可以达到硬件增加曝光值拍摄得到亮度效果; 软件处理效果好坏使用算法很大关系,所以也要慎选。

7.5K126

安防视频监控直播画面都是如何采集

采集方式两种,目前安防监控流媒体服务器都用摄像头采集,而直播或者其他方面的采集则可以使用屏幕录制采集。...1.摄像头采集 对于视频内容采集,目前摄像头采集是社交直播中最常见采集方式,比如主播使用手机前置后置摄像头拍摄。在现场直播场景中,也有专业摄影、摄像设备用来采集。...而我们流媒体服务器提供 SDK 对以上两类摄像头采集都支持,对于iOS Android 手机分别支持前置后置摄像头采集,iOS 由于设备种类系统版本不多,因此采集模块兼容性较好;而 Android...需要适配硬件设备系统则比较多。...而 iOS 则由于系统本身没有开放屏幕录制权限而没法直接操作,但对于 iOS 9 以上版本,是个取巧办法,可以通过模拟一个 AirPlay 镜像连接到(当前 App)自身,这样就可以在软件上捕获到屏幕上任何操作

1.9K10
您找到你想要的搜索结果了吗?
是的
没有找到

从采集方面分析如何快速开发一个完整iOS直播app源码

QQ截图20190323095504.png 开发一款直播app,首先需要采集主播视频音频,然后传入流媒体服务器,本篇主要讲解如何采集主播视频音频,当前可以切换前置后置摄像头焦点光标,但是美颜功能还没做...AVCaptureDevice:硬件设备,包括麦克风、摄像头,通过该对象可以设置物理设备一些属性(例如相机聚焦、白平衡等) AVCaptureDeviceInput:硬件输入对象,可以根据AVCaptureDevice...AVCaptureSession: 协调输入与输出之间传输数据 系统作用:可以操作硬件设备 工作原理:让App与系统之间产生一个捕获会话,相当于App与硬件设备有联系了, 我们只需要把硬件输入对象输出对象添加到会话中...,会话就会自动把硬件输入对象输出产生连接,这样硬件输入与输出设备就能传输音视频数据。...视频采集额外功能一(切换摄像头) 切换摄像头步骤 1.获取当前视频设备输入对象 2.判断当前视频设备前置还是后置 3.确定切换摄像头方向 4.根据摄像头方向获取对应摄像头设备

55100

Android开发笔记(七十九)资源与权限校验

硬件资源 因为移动设备硬件配置各不相同,为了防止使用了不存在设备资源,所以要对设备硬件情况进行检查。...下面是校验这些硬件设备说明: SD卡 Android4.0之后增加了多存储卡支持,故一般手机内置存储卡外置存储卡(即SD卡),其中外置存储卡便是可选。...后置摄像头对手机来说是标配,但前置摄像头就有部分低端机不支持。...摄像头详细介绍参见《Android开发笔记(五十六)摄像头拍照》。 检查前置摄像头是否存在,可通过获取摄像头个数来判断,个数多于一个就表示前置摄像头。...camera.getParameters(); List sizes = params.getSupportedPreviewSizes(); mDesc = String.format("%s\n%s摄像头支持分辨率

54720

这些 Android P Beta 设备等您速来体验

感谢 Treble 这一项目,我们顶级设备制造商已经在一系列流行设备上提供了 Android P 测试版。 此页面列出了支持设备,以及获得其更新和支持制造商网址链接。您今天就可以开始尝鲜了!...2S 配备了双像素 AI 双摄镜头,高通骁龙845处理器弯曲陶瓷机身,真正诠释了艺术科技完美结合。...它高端摄像头绝对值得拥有无限制存储空间,帮助您捕捉每一个精彩细节,并从任何设备自由地访问您每一张照片。...它高端摄像头绝对值得拥有无限制存储空间,帮助您捕捉每一个精彩细节,并从任何设备自由地访问您每一张照片。...它高端摄像头绝对值得拥有无限制存储空间,帮助您捕捉每一个精彩细节,并从任何设备自由地访问您每一张照片。

53950

如何在 Android 开发中充分利用多摄像头 API

例如,我我们可以想像一个三个后置摄像头而没有前置摄像头设备。在本例中,三个后置摄像头每一个都被认为是一个物理摄像头。然后逻辑摄像头就是两个或更多这些物理摄像头分组。...同样规则也适用于多个摄像头,但在 这个文档 中有一个值得注意补充说明: 对于每个保证融合流,逻辑摄像头支持将一个逻辑 YUV_420_888 或原始流替换为两个相同大小格式物理流,每个物理流都来自一个单独物理摄像头...另一件需要考虑事情是,框架提供保证仅仅是同时从多个物理摄像头获取帧最低要求。我们可以期望在大多数设备支持额外流,有时甚至允许我们独立地打开多个物理摄像头设备。...现在我们明白,我们可以同时打开多个物理摄像头(再次,通过打开逻辑摄像头作为同一会话一部分),并且有明确融合流规则,我们可以定义一个函数来帮助我们识别潜在可以用来替换一个逻辑摄像机视频流一对物理摄像头...缩放示例用例 为了将所有这一切与最初讨论用例之一联系起来,让我们看看如何在我们相机应用程序中实现一个功能,以便用户能够在不同物理摄像头之间切换,体验到不同视野——有效地拍摄不同“缩放级别”。

2.2K31

RK3399主板,Android 7.1系统 USB摄像机配置

介绍 最近接手了一波RK3399主板设备调试任务。设备主板是没有自带系统相机功能而项目又需要支持两个摄像头。 下面分享一下我经验,希望其他小伙伴碰见了相同问题时可以一个参考。...但是同时插入两个USB摄像头后。系统相机启动就崩溃。 一度以为主板不支持双USB摄像头。但其实并不是不支持,而是调用摄像头时出现了冲突造成崩溃。...CameraX 加载 USB双摄像头 RK3399 本身是支持摄像头可以将USB摄像头进行配置,并分配为前置摄像头后置摄像头。...方法很简单:打开系统设置->显示->摄像头设置然后在弹出面板中进行设置哪个摄像头前置,哪个摄像头后置。 同时可以调整摄像头预览以及拍照输出旋转角度。同时也可以解决相机画面中镜像翻转问题。...配置完毕之后,我们就可以不用UVC协议来手动加载相机了,可以直接使用CameraX库进行获取前置摄像头或者后置摄像头了。 如果是设备有多个USB接口,那么我们还可以扩展更多相机支持

87940

小米6X初音未来限量版评测

今天要给大家带来是小米6x初音未来限量版评测,前置2000万“治愈系”自拍,后置2000万AI双摄,纤薄机身,标骁龙660AIE处理器!话不多说,我们先上图: ?...处理器:高通骁龙660AIE八核处理器 设备型号:Xiaomi 6X_MIKU 内存闪存:6GB RAM+64GB ROM 屏幕:5.99英寸2160x1080像素 前置:2000万像素 后置:2000...屏幕像素密度:403ppi 窄边框:3.68mm 屏幕占比:77.38% 其他屏幕参数 全面屏 2.5D弧面玻璃 支持阳光屏 夜光屏 护眼模式 色温调节 标准模式 硬件 CPU型号:高通 骁龙660AIE...问:小米上市后,硬件是不是缩水了? 答:小米永远是米粉心中最酷公司,虽然“感动人心,价格厚道”,甚至只收5%利润率。但是,小米性价比还是在,一分钱一分货吧。 问:小米6x初音版提供主题?...欢迎小伙伴,谢谢支持! 本文删改自ITXE小米6X初音未来限量版评测

80320

Android Camera1详解

Android6.0以后除了在Manifest清单中注册,还需要动态申请它 如果不希望设备没有相机相关硬件用户在...:required="true" /> 二、获取摄像头信息 现在市场上手机摄像头是越来越多,在使用前我们首先需要获取设备支持多少摄像头,每个Camera id是前置还是后置,或者是广角,微距镜头等。...当然摄像头虽然多,但是如果手机厂商不向第三方开放的话,第三方开发者获取到也就是基本摄像头信息,比如只有前后置,或者只有后置摄像头等,获取Android设备摄像头个数,通过调用接口: /** *...id,可以查询到该摄像头3个属性: public static class CameraInfo { // 判断前后置 public int facing; // 拍照后图像需要顺时针旋转多少度才是自然方向...,通常后置90,前置270 public int orientation; // 是否可以在拍照时禁止拍照声音, // 这个是因为一些国家法律要求拍照必须带声音 public

2.8K30

传统相机厂商转型VR相机,前面是悬崖还是新天地?

尼康 尼康在今年年初CES大会上,带来一款360度全景相机KeyMission 360,由两个190度摄像头组成,支持4k视频录制app内实时拼接,官方称可以在30米水下工作,售价为499美元...搭载一枚155°视角前置摄像头一枚235°视角后置摄像头,可实现360度全景拍摄,支持4K视频拍摄,以及2700万像素球型照片拍摄,可以连接手机电脑。售价约500美元。...除此之外,像理光、卡西欧等这些光学设备公司也都做起了消费级别的全景相机。...VR相机市场三分天下 虽然VR还处在早期发展阶段,内容制作开发也刚起步,很多需要不断探索地方,但是纵观整个VR相机市场,已经可以划分为比较鲜明三块。...最著名的当属国外Jaunt,他们VR相机JauntOne配备24个高性能摄像头,是个相当专业VR相机设备

56250

Android 摄像头支持

USB 摄像头支持。...如今多摄像头意味着前置或者后置两个及两个以上摄像头很多镜头可供选择! Camera2 API 由于兼容性问题,尽管旧 Camera API 已经被废弃很长时间,上述代码仍然有效。...如果设备至少有一个后置摄像头,它将会映射到列表中第一个摄像头。...但是当应用程序运行在没有后置摄像头设备上,比如 PixelBooks 或者其他一些 ChromeOS 笔记本电脑,将会打开唯一一个前置摄像头。 那么我们应该怎么做?...合理默认设置 根据应用程序使用情况,我们希望默认打开特定相机镜头配置(如果可以提供这样功能)。比如,自拍应用程序很可能想要打开前置摄像头,而一款增强现实类应用程序应该希望打开后置摄像头

2.8K40

各大厂商Snapdragon 855 855 Plus 手机 对比

它采用相同滑块设计,6GB RAM,64GB / 128GB存储空间,6.39英寸OLED显示屏,双后置摄像头设置,双前置摄像头设置,后置指纹扫描仪和专用Google Assistant密钥。...LG V50 ThinQ LG V50 ThinQ于2019年2月发布,它是LG推出首款5G设备。就构造硬件而言,这仍然是一款不错手机。...Z5 Pro GT配备三星6.39英寸Super AMOLED显示面板,显示屏指纹扫描器,16MP8MP双前置摄像头设置,24MP16MP双后置摄像头设置,6GB / 8GB / 12GB RAM,...OnePlus 7 Pro是一款有趣得多设备,具有6.67英寸1440p弧形OLED大屏幕,90Hz刷新率,隐藏在电动模块中前置摄像头,高达12GBRAM背面的三个摄像头。...这是配备Snapdragon 855处理器最实惠智能手机之一这款手机具有6.39英寸FHD + OLED显示屏,显示屏中指纹传感器,带有20MP传感器前置弹出式摄像头模块,后置摄像头设置,带有27W

88220

Android P发布首个开发者预览版:新增多摄像头API,室内定位优化等

首先,Android P为越来越流行“刘海”全面屏设计带来了操作系统级别支持。此外,用户还可以通过Wi-Fi RTT进行室内定位。...如果设备具有硬件支持,则RTT API将测量距附近Wi-Fi接入点距离,无需连接到这些接入点,只要知道与三个或更多接入点距离,就可以以1到2米精度计算手机位置。...Android P还带来了改进消息通知,通知会显示图片贴纸,并且已经在系统范围内支持智能回复操作,开发人员只需要为他们应用程序启用该功能即可。谷歌也稍微改变了通知窗格快速设置切换设计。...另外,新摄像头API可在具有两个前置后置摄像头手机上实现无缝缩放,背景虚化立体视觉。...Android P还支持HDR VP9视频,HEIF图像压缩,媒体API将在最终发布之前某个时刻得到增强重构。

76760

探秘移动端网页调用摄像头两种方式

前言小叙 PC 端网页调用摄像头场景想必大家并不陌生,打开一个网址,开启摄像头开始笔试/视频聊天/直播等。 而在移动端网页调用摄像头场景你见得多?我想答案应该是不多吧(在下见识浅薄)。...实现视频流(或)音频流或者其他任意数据传输。...要点小结 从上图实践中可以得出,WebRTC调起摄像头方案 PC 端支持良好,但移动端浏览器支持不一。 国内安卓机自置浏览器大部分为低版本 chrome 内核分支,加壳嵌套,更新缓慢。...机存在兼容差异(部分8.0以上安卓机无法调起前置,会调起后置)。...可以在兼容情况下使用前者,不兼容情况下使用后者,浏览器才是最终答案。 本瓜相信 H5 一定将会有更多更好能力!

3.3K20

除了汪峰,还有哪些明星跨界做智能硬件

无独有偶,人气偶像韩庚于2013年11月庚phone发布会上隆重介绍了自己定制手机,这款手机搭载了5寸1080高清屏1300万后置摄像头、500万前置摄像头,配备联发科MT6589T四核主频1.5GHz...UGate U1搭载了6.5英寸1080P触控屏,采用Cortex-A7处理器、2GBRAM、16GB ROM、200万前置摄像头、1300万后置摄像头,售价为1999元。...可以看出,用户口味还是刁钻,单纯靠情怀,靠明星效应似乎仍然抵不过性价比用户体验。...当然并不是每一个接触智能硬件明星都选择智能手机,汪峰羽泉很明智选择了耳机;由重量级明星阵容成立StarVC选择投资了乐火科技一系列智能投影仪;陈坤则选择了智能可穿戴设备,为自己公益活动“行走力量...也许产品会因为名人不专业而得不到认可,但不得不承认,市场是多元且包容不同行业交融和碰撞不停注入新鲜血液都对行业繁荣创新帮助。

39120

前端WebAR实现简单版pokemon Go

对前端来说,我们可以通过HTML5新特性WebRTC(网页实时通信,Web Real-Time Communication 一个支持网页浏览器进行实时语音对话或视频对话API),通过WebRTC,可以通过网页呼起用户摄像头...最终数据展示,Android设备下,99.45%设备在微信是支持getUserMedia(),98.05%设备在手Q是支持getUserMedia()。...而我们之前测试机型里面,本机浏览器、QQ浏览器对getUserMedia()都有不同程度支持。...) not supported in this browser.'); } } // 获取摄像头源信息 // 通常手机只有两个源,前置后置 MediaStreamTrack.getSources...小结 虽然目前webAR还是不能取代AppAR,且通过web来实现AR还是许多问题。但我相信通过时代技术并行发展,webAR流行可能并不久远。

1.6K50

前端WebAR实现简单版pokemon Go

对前端来说,我们可以通过HTML5新特性WebRTC(网页实时通信,Web Real-Time Communication 一个支持网页浏览器进行实时语音对话或视频对话API),通过WebRTC,可以通过网页呼起用户摄像头...最终数据展示,Android设备下,99.45%设备在微信是支持getUserMedia(),98.05%设备在手Q是支持getUserMedia()。...而我们之前测试机型里面,本机浏览器、QQ浏览器对getUserMedia()都有不同程度支持。...) not supported in this browser.'); } } // 获取摄像头源信息 // 通常手机只有两个源,前置后置 MediaStreamTrack.getSources...小结 虽然目前webAR还是不能取代AppAR,且通过web来实现AR还是许多问题。但我相信通过时代技术并行发展,webAR流行可能并不久远。

99340

Unity3D WebCamTexture 取帧渲染、像素读取终端适配

导语 Unity3D可以通过WebCamTexture获取摄像头像素数据,用于渲染到纹理或者图像相关计算。...5 6 1 2 3 获取像素点数组排布顺序: 7 8 9 4 5 6 1 2 3 OpenCV读入像素计算时,将图像在y方向上翻转就可以了 Android 后置摄像头 同Windows Android...前置摄像头 同Windows 但是此处一点要注意是,前置摄像头需要实际上是左右调换镜面成像,所以实际上需要像素点排布顺序是: 9 8 7 6 5 4 3 2 1 在纹理渲染图像计算时,最好是同时做一个...x方向上翻转,以得到上边像素点顺序 iOS后置摄像头 iOS后置摄像头获取像素顺序与OpenCV计算时顺序一致,若直接渲染会上下颠倒。...其像素点排布顺序是: 1 2 3 4 5 6 7 8 9 所以在使用iOS后置摄像头获取帧并渲染时,应注意在y方向上对图像做翻转 iOS前置摄像头 iOS前置摄像头获取像素点排布顺序是: 9 8 7

2.7K00

自动驾驶传感器那点事之摄像头传感器分类

车载上一般使用是数字摄像头,它可以将视频采集设备产生模拟视频信号转换成数字信号,进而将其储存在计算机里。...一句话概括:模拟视频信号是在一定时间范围内可以有无限多个不同取值。而数字视频信号是在模拟信号基础上经过采样、量化编码而形成。模拟信号容易产生信号噪音干扰,已逐步被数字信号取代。 ?...图片来源:采埃孚 一句话概括:单目摄像头成本低,相对容易实现视觉感知识别定位精度要求不高测距功能,广泛应用于已上市L2级别的高级辅助自动驾驶;L3-L4级别需要用到比单目摄像头更高精度测距定位功能及视觉感知识别能力双目摄像头来保障...3.摄像头按安装分布位置分为:前置摄像头、后视摄像头(含侧视摄像头)、内视摄像头、环视摄像头,这些摄像头除了可以实现自动驾驶“视觉感知识别定位测距”外,通过应用场景不同算法还可实现更多功能,小编也会在后期文章中介绍...另外,四维图新在乘用车领域也有相应DMS模块硬件产品,未来会为大家介绍。 在更高级自动驾驶领域中,四维图新自有的自动驾驶解决方案可以提供更多产品和服务。

1.2K30

只用HTML,如何打开手机相机?前端小哥现场教学

比如,有人就拿HTML来访问用户相机—— 在网页上,点击按钮即可直接打开手机前置镜头来拍照。 (没错,就是前置镜头!小哥可能有镜子之类) 也可以调用手机后置镜头,开启摄像模式。...小哥创建了一个index.html文档,配合HTMLaccpet属性,来指定不同标签所要capture文件具体属性。 在这里,他设置了“environment”“user”两个标签。...当用户点击environment时,可以调用设备后置镜头,并拥有录像功能;而当用户点击user时,就能打开设备前置镜头来拍照了。 具体代码如下: <!...△图源caniuse.com:红色框表示不支持;绿色框表示支持;棕色框表示部分支持;灰色框表示未知 量子位亲测了一下小哥这段代码,结果显示: 点击environmentuser按钮,在MacBook...上分别可以打开视频格式图片格式文件; 而在iPhone上,使用百度等浏览器,真的可以直接打开前置后置摄像头

2.7K10
领券